加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.0479zz.com/)- 物联设备、操作系统、高性能计算、基础存储、混合云存储!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Unix深度运维:Shell精解与文件系统优化实战

发布时间:2025-12-16 14:53:25 所属栏目:Unix 来源:DaWei
导读:  作为一名测试工程师,我深知在复杂的系统环境中,Shell脚本和文件系统的稳定性与性能直接影响到测试的效率和结果的准确性。Unix系统作为许多生产环境的基础,其深度运维能力是保障系统可靠性的关键。  Shell脚

  作为一名测试工程师,我深知在复杂的系统环境中,Shell脚本和文件系统的稳定性与性能直接影响到测试的效率和结果的准确性。Unix系统作为许多生产环境的基础,其深度运维能力是保障系统可靠性的关键。


  Shell脚本不仅是自动化测试的重要工具,更是系统管理的利器。通过熟练掌握Shell的语法结构、变量处理、流程控制以及函数定义,可以编写出高效且可维护的脚本,实现日志分析、定时任务、环境配置等自动化操作。


  在文件系统优化方面,理解inode、块大小、目录结构和磁盘空间分配至关重要。合理规划文件系统布局,避免因目录过深或文件过多导致的性能下降,同时利用df、du等命令进行实时监控,确保系统资源的合理使用。


  了解文件系统的挂载选项和权限设置,能够有效防止因权限错误或挂载失败导致的测试中断。通过调整mount参数,如noatime、nodiratime,可以减少磁盘I/O压力,提升整体性能。


  在实际工作中,我会结合测试需求,编写定制化的Shell脚本,用于自动化部署、数据采集和结果分析。同时,定期对文件系统进行健康检查,确保测试环境的稳定性和一致性。


AI生成的分析图,仅供参考

  掌握Unix深度运维技能,不仅提升了我的系统操作能力,也让我在测试过程中能够更快速地定位和解决问题,为项目的高质量交付提供有力支持。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章